GATE 2024 Response Sheet Out On gate2024.iisc.ac.in; Check Direct Link Here
The Indian Institute of Science (IISc), Bengaluru has released the response sheet for the Graduate Aptitude Test in Engineering (GATE) 2024 on the official website at gate2024.iisc.ac.in. To check and download the GATE 2024 Response Sheet, candidates need to utilise their login credentials, comprising their enrollment or email ID along with their password. National Institute of Technology, Surathkal
National Institute of Technology Karnataka (NITK), Surathkal
The National Institute of Technology Karnataka (NITK), Surathkal, is one of India’s premier institutions for engineering, science, and technology. Established in 1960 as the Karnataka Regional Engineering College (KREC), it was elevated to National Institute of Technology status in 2002 and declared an Institute of National Importance under the NIT Act of 2007. Nestled along the picturesque shores of the Arabian Sea, NITK Surathkal combines academic excellence with natural beauty, offering a unique and inspiring educational environment.
Location and Campus
NITK is located in Surathkal, about 20 kilometers from the port city of Mangalore, in the state of Karnataka. Its sprawling 295-acre campus is one of the few institutions in India with a private beach, adding to its scenic charm. The campus features state-of-the-art academic buildings, modern hostels, a central library, sports complexes, research centers, and lush green spaces.
The coastal location provides a calm and pollution-free environment conducive to learning and research. The proximity to Mangalore also facilitates access to urban amenities, industry interactions, and connectivity via air, rail, and road.
Academics
NITK offers undergraduate, postgraduate, and doctoral programs in various disciplines of engineering, science, and management. The institute follows a credit-based curriculum with flexibility in electives, internships, and research projects. The academic departments include:
Engineering: Civil, Mechanical, Electrical and Electronics, Electronics and Communication, Computer Science and Engineering, Information Technology, Chemical, Mining, and Metallurgical and Materials Engineering.
Science: Physics, Chemistry, and mathematics.
Humanities, Social Sciences, and Management.
NITK has a robust academic framework with a focus on both theoretical and applied learning. It also encourages interdisciplinary research and industry-academia collaboration.
Admissions
Admissions to undergraduate programs (B.Tech) are conducted through the Joint Entrance Examination (JEE Main), while postgraduate admissions (M.Tech) are through GATE (Graduate Aptitude Test in Engineering). Other postgraduate programs like MBA and M.Sc have their respective national-level entrance exams.
The institute follows reservation policies mandated by the Government of India and participates in centralized counseling for seat allocation. The competition for admission is intense, and NITK consistently attracts top-performing students from across India.
Rankings and Recognition
NITK is consistently ranked among the top 10 NITs and within the top 20 engineering institutes in India by the National Institutional Ranking Framework (NIRF). Its recognition as an Institute of National Importance places it in the league of elite institutions like the IITs and IISc.
It is also globally recognized for its academic standards and research contributions, with collaborations and exchange programs with universities in the USA, Germany, Japan, and other countries.
Research and Innovation
NITK is renowned for its research output, with active research centers in fields like:
Advanced Materials and Manufacturing
Artificial Intelligence and Machine Learning
Coastal and Environmental Engineering
Energy and Sustainable Technology
Cybersecurity and Data Analytics
The institute receives substantial funding from government agencies such as DST, DRDO, ISRO, AICTE, and UGC, as well as from industry partners. It encourages student participation in research through programs like SPARK and final-year projects.
NITK also houses various Centers of Excellence, including a National MEMS Design Center, and has a Technology Business Incubator to foster innovation and startups.
Campus Life
NITK offers a vibrant campus life with various student clubs, societies, and events. Some of the major student-run organizations include:
IEEE, SAE, ISTE, ACM, and Robotics Club
Debating Society, Dramatics Club, and Photography Club
Music and Dance Clubs, Quiz Club, and Literary Society
Annual fests such as Incident (cultural fest) and Engineer (technical fest) draw participants from all over the country. These events showcase student talents and foster collaboration, creativity, and leadership skills.
Sports are also a significant part of life at NITK, with facilities for cricket, football, basketball, athletics, and a gymnasium. The beach provides a natural setting for recreation and relaxation.
Placements
NITK has a stellar placement record, with leading companies across various sectors visiting the campus for recruitment. Companies from IT, core engineering, analytics, consulting, and finance actively recruit graduates.
Top recruiters include:
Google, Microsoft, Amazon
Tata Steel, L&T, Schlumberger
Goldman Sachs, JP Morgan, Deloitte
The average salary package offered typically ranges from INR 10–15 LPA for computer science and IT-related branches, while core branches see average packages of INR 6–10 LPA. Many students also receive offers from foreign firms or pursue higher studies in prestigious institutions globally.
Alumni Network
NITK boasts a strong and successful alumni base working in top positions in academia, industry, entrepreneurship, and public service. The NITK Alumni Association plays a vital role in mentoring students, funding projects, and building industry connections.
Prominent alumni include Rajeev Suri (former CEO of Nokia), Arvind Krishna (CEO of IBM), and many others who have made significant contributions in various fields.
International Collaborations
The institute has Memoranda of Understanding (MoUs) with international universities and research organizations. These tie-ups facilitate student exchange programs, joint research projects, and faculty collaboration, contributing to its global outlook.
Sustainability and Social Responsibility
NITK has taken various initiatives toward green campus development, waste management, and renewable energy. It also engages in community outreach through programs in rural education, sanitation, and health awareness.
Conclusion
NITK Surathkal stands as a symbol of academic excellence, technological innovation, and holistic development. With its strong foundation, dynamic student culture, high-impact research, and scenic location, NITK continues to be a dream destination for aspiring engineers and researchers. Its graduates are not only technically skilled but also visionary leaders.

Geetha Manjunath: The AI Pioneer Revolutionizing Breast Cancer Detection
How One Woman’s Vision is Quietly Saving Thousands of Lives
Geetha Manjunath is redefining the role of technology in healthcare. With a unique blend of scientific brilliance and human empathy, she’s making early breast cancer detection safer, smarter, and more accessible.
From writing code in college to launching a health-tech innovation that’s transforming lives, Geetha’s journey is nothing short of extraordinary. She is the founder of NIRAMAI Health Analytix, a Bengaluru-based startup that has developed a groundbreaking, non-invasive, radiation-free method for detecting breast cancer using artificial intelligence. Her goal: to bring early, private, and affordable detection to every woman—urban or rural.
Education: A Passion for Technology, Nurtured in Bengaluru
Born in Bengaluru, Geetha’s fascination with computing began early. She pursued computer science for her undergraduate degree, followed by a master’s and PhD in artificial intelligence and data mining at the prestigious Indian Institute of Science (IISc). She later sharpened her leadership acumen at the Kellogg School of Management, Chicago.
Career Milestones: A Trailblazer in Tech
1. C-DAC Geetha’s career began at the Centre for Development of Advanced Computing, where she contributed to building India’s first commercial supercomputer.
2. HP Labs She spent 17 years at Hewlett-Packard Labs, rising to Principal Research Scientist, leading critical research in data and AI.
3. Xerox India As Lab Director, she led a team pioneering intelligent tech solutions, using data science to solve real-world problems.
NIRAMAI: Innovation with a Human Touch
In 2016, Geetha co-founded NIRAMAI (Non-Invasive Risk Assessment with Machine Intelligence) with Nidhi Mathur. Their invention, Thermalytix, is transforming breast cancer screening.
What is Thermalytix? It’s an AI-based thermal imaging tool that detects tumors by analyzing heat patterns—without radiation, pain, or physical contact.
Why It Matters
Painless and non-invasive
No radiation exposure
Maintains privacy
Suitable for women under 45, where mammography may be ineffective
Funding Support NIRAMAI has secured $7 million in funding from leading investors including:
Pi Ventures
Ankur Capital
Beenext
Dream Incubator
Expanding Impact: Tackling Global Health Challenges
2019: Partnered with the Gates Foundation to explore use of Thermalytix for diagnosing river blindness
2020: Adapted the platform to monitor fever and respiratory health during the COVID-19 pandemic
2021: Collaborated with Artpark, IISc, and Umakant Soni to launch X-RaySetu, an AI tool that scans chest X-rays for COVID-19 through WhatsApp
Author, Speaker, and STEM Advocate
Geetha is also the co-author of Moving to the Cloud, a book on cloud computing. As chair of the IEEE Computer Society Bangalore Chapter, she actively promotes tech innovation and supports women entering the field of STEM.
Awards and Recognition
YearAwardPresented By1991Gold MedalComputer Society of India2009Top 50 IT InnovatorsNASSCOM2010Grand Challenges WinnerMIT Technology Review2018WinER AwardBIRAC2020Top 20 Self-Made WomenForbes India2020Innovator of the YearEconomic Times Vahini2021Woman Entrepreneur of the YearBiospectrum India
She holds 16 US patents, highlighting her role as a global innovator.

🔍 What is IIT JAM?
IIT JAM (Joint Admission Test for M.Sc) is a national-level entrance test conducted by the Indian Institutes of Technology for admission to:
M.Sc (2 years)
Joint M.Sc.-Ph.D. programs
M.Sc.-Ph.D. dual degree programs
The exam is conducted for subjects including Physics, Chemistry, Mathematics, Biotechnology, Economics, and more.

📘 How to Prepare for IIT JAM 2026
If you’re aspiring to build a strong career through IIT JAM, your preparation must be strategic and focused.
Here’s a step-by-step guide to help you begin:
✅ 1. Understand the Exam Pattern & Syllabus
IIT JAM is a computer-based test (CBT) with 60 questions divided into 3 sections:
Section A: Multiple Choice Questions (MCQ) – 30 Qs
Section B: Multiple Select Questions (MSQ) – 10 Qs
Section C: Numerical Answer Type (NAT) – 20 Qs
👉 Negative marking applies in Section A.

Engineering Entrance Exams in India: JEE, GATE & Beyond

If you're planning to pursue engineering in India, you’ve probably heard of exams like JEE and GATE. These entrance tests are your gateway to some of the top engineering colleges in the country. But what do these exams really entail, and which colleges in Odisha should you consider? Let’s break it down in simple terms.
JEE (Joint Entrance Examination) – Your Path to IITs & NITs
JEE is the most popular engineering entrance exam in India, and it’s divided into two stages:
JEE Main: This exam is conducted by the National Testing Agency (NTA) and is the first step toward getting into top engineering institutions like NITs and IIITs.
JEE Advanced: If you clear JEE Main with a high rank, you can sit for JEE Advanced, which is required for admission into IITs.
JEE tests your knowledge in Physics, Chemistry, and Mathematics, focusing on problem-solving skills and conceptual understanding. With lakhs of students appearing each year, it’s a tough competition, but with the right preparation, you can crack it!
GATE (Graduate Aptitude Test in Engineering) – For Higher Studies & Jobs
Unlike JEE, GATE is for students who have already completed their engineering degree and want to pursue M.Tech or secure jobs in Public Sector Undertakings (PSUs).
GATE is conducted jointly by the IITs and IISc and covers various engineering subjects. Scoring well can open doors to prestigious institutions for postgraduate studies or high-paying government jobs.
Other Engineering Entrance Exams in India
While JEE and GATE are the most well-known, there are several other entrance exams you might consider:
BITSAT: For admission into Birla Institute of Technology and Science (BITS) campuses.
VITEEE: Conducted by VIT University.
SRMJEEE: For SRM Institute of Science and Technology.
WBJEE: The entrance test for engineering colleges in West Bengal.
KIITEE: Conducted by Kalinga Institute of Industrial Technology in Odisha.
Each exam has its own syllabus and pattern, so it's important to check the official websites for details.

PhD Full Form in India: Everything You Need to Know

What is the Full Form of PhD?
PhD stands for Doctor of Philosophy. It is the highest academic degree awarded in various disciplines, signifying expertise and significant research contributions.
Overview of PhD in India
In India, a PhD is pursued after completing a master’s degree (such as MA, MSc, MTech, MBA, or MPhil). It involves in-depth research in a chosen subject, leading to the submission of a thesis or dissertation.
Eligibility Criteria for PhD in India
To pursue a PhD in India, candidates must meet specific eligibility requirements:
Educational Qualification: A postgraduate degree (Master’s or MPhil) with at least 55% marks (50% for reserved categories).
Entrance Exam: Most universities require a PhD entrance test (PET) or accept national-level exams like UGC NET, CSIR NET, GATE, or JRF.
Interview: After clearing the entrance, candidates must pass a personal interview to discuss their research proposal.
PhD Admission Process in India
The admission process generally involves:
Application Submission – Candidates apply to universities offering PhD programs.
Entrance Exam – Most institutions conduct an entrance test (some accept NET/GATE scores).
Interview & Research Proposal – Shortlisted candidates present their research ideas before a panel.
Final Selection & Enrollment – Selected candidates enroll as PhD scholars and start their research work.
Popular PhD Entrance Exams in India
Here are some common PhD entrance exams:
UGC-NET – For research fellowships and university teaching positions.
CSIR-NET – For science and engineering fields.
GATE – Required for PhD admissions in IITs, NITs, and other technical institutes.
ICAR AICE-JRF/SRF – For PhD in agricultural sciences.
Duration of PhD in India
The duration of a PhD in India varies:
Minimum Duration: 3 years
Maximum Duration: 5-6 years (as per UGC guidelines)

What is the purpose of the GATE Exam 2025?

The Graduate Aptitude Test in Engineering (GATE) is a crucial examination in India, serving multiple significant purposes in higher education and employment. Conducted jointly by the Indian Institute of Science (IISc) and seven Indian Institutes of Technology (IITs), GATE assesses the comprehensive understanding of various undergraduate subjects in engineering and science. Below, I will elaborate on the key purposes of the GATE Exam 2025.
Admission to Postgraduate Programs
One of the primary purposes of the GATE Exam is to facilitate admission to postgraduate programs, including Master of Engineering (M.E.), Master of Technology (M.Tech), and Doctorate (Ph.D.) courses. The exam serves as a gateway to some of the most prestigious institutes in India, such as IITs, NITs, IIITs, and other government-funded technical institutions. A strong performance in GATE can significantly enhance a candidate's chances of securing a seat in these esteemed programs, often accompanied by financial assistance from the Ministry of Human Resource Development (MHRD).
Eligibility Criteria
Typically, candidates eligible for GATE include:
Final-year undergraduate students.
Graduates who have completed their degrees in engineering, technology, architecture, or related fields.
Students from recognized international institutions are also allowed to take the exam.
Recruitment by Public Sector Undertakings (PSUs)
Another vital purpose of the GATE Exam is its role in the recruitment process for various Public Sector Undertakings (PSUs) in India. Many PSUs, such as ONGC, NTPC, GAIL, and others, utilize GATE scores as a key criterion for hiring engineers at entry-level positions. This recruitment process ensures that only candidates with a solid understanding of their respective fields are selected for these prestigious jobs, which often come with attractive remuneration packages and job security.
Importance for PSUs
The significance of GATE scores for PSUs includes:
Standardized Assessment: GATE provides a uniform measure of knowledge and aptitude among candidates applying for engineering roles.
Quality Assurance: PSUs can use GATE scores to ensure that they are hiring individuals with a proven understanding of engineering principles and practices.
Career Opportunities: A good GATE score can open doors to numerous career opportunities within various government sectors.
Comprehensive Evaluation of Knowledge
The GATE Exam is designed to evaluate not just rote memorization but a candidate's comprehensive understanding of core subjects. This includes engineering mathematics and general aptitude alongside specific technical knowledge relevant to their field. The exam format consists of multiple-choice questions (MCQs) and numerical answer type (NAT) questions that challenge candidates' analytical and problem-solving skills.
Validity and Strategic Importance
The GATE Exam for scorecard is valid for three years from the date of result declaration. This extended validity allows candidates to apply for various programs or job opportunities without needing to retake the exam frequently. Thus, it provides flexibility for graduates who may wish to pursue further studies or explore job options at different times during their careers.
